Denefield School

Denefield School is a non-selective state funded secondary school for boys and girls. 20% of grades in A Level Maths and Biology were A or A*. The average house price within a 1km radius of the school is £447,155. Over a 12 month period, 327 crimes were recorded within the same radius.
